Erie County, Ohio property tax

The median homeowner in Erie County, Ohio pays $2,330 a year in property tax on a home worth $183,900, an effective rate of 1.27%. The national effective rate is 0.98%.

Effective rate 1.27% #22 of 88 in Ohio
Median tax bill $2,330 per year
Median home value $183,900 owner-occupied
Median income $68,431 household

What the rate means here

At 1.27%, Erie County taxes property more heavily than the country as a whole, which sits at 0.98%. Houses here are worth $183,900, below the national $303,400. Part of any high rate is arithmetic rather than policy: a smaller tax base has to be taxed harder to raise the same money.

It ranks #22 of 88 Ohio counties by effective rate, against a statewide 1.36%, and #614 nationally. The state runs from 2.08% in Cuyahoga County down to 0.79% in Noble County.

The median home costs 2.69 times the median household income of $68,431, against 3.86 nationally, which is a comfortable ratio by American standards. 71.1% of occupied homes are owned rather than rented, and cheap housing relative to income is usually why. With 74,938 residents, the sample behind these medians is small, and the survey's own margins of error are correspondingly wider.

What that costs at different home values

$250,000 home $3,175 per year at 1.27%
$400,000 home $5,080 per year at 1.27%
$600,000 home $7,620 per year at 1.27%

Arithmetic at the county effective rate, before any exemption or assessment cap.

Housing and income

Erie County, Ohio against Ohio and the country
Erie County Ohio United States
Effective property tax 1.27% 1.36% 0.98%
Median tax bill $2,330 $2,712 $2,969
Median home value $183,900 $199,200 $303,400
Median gross rent $882 $988 $1,348
Median household income $68,431 $69,680 $78,538
Home price to income 2.69× 2.86× 3.86×
Rent as share of income 15.47% 17.01% 20.6%
Owner-occupied 71.1% 66.99% 65.02%

Source: U.S. Census Bureau, American Community Survey 2023 five-year estimates. Population 74,938.

Erie County property tax: common questions

What is the property tax rate in Erie County, Ohio?

The effective rate is 1.27% of home value, from a median tax bill of $2,330 against a median home value of $183,900. That is 0.29 points above the national 0.98%.

How much is property tax on a $400,000 home in Erie County?

Roughly $5,080 a year at the county effective rate of 1.27%.

Is Erie County expensive compared with the rest of Ohio?

It ranks #22 of 88 Ohio counties by effective property tax rate, and #614 of 2,826 nationally. That is 0.09 points below the Ohio average of 1.36%.

What does housing cost in Erie County?

The median home is worth $183,900 and median gross rent is $882 a month. Median household income is $68,431, which puts the home at 2.69 times annual income and rent at 15.47% of it.
